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Darling Downs Hopping Mouse | Lygaeid bug |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Hemiptera (Hemiptera) |
| Family | Muridae (Mice & Rats) | Lygaeidae |
| Genus | Notomys | Nysius |
| Species | Notomys mordax | Nysius thymi |
